نظام تسجيل الحضور هو تطبيق ويب كامل مبني بـ MERN Stack (MongoDB, Express.js, React, Node.js).
المشروع معمول عشان يساعد الإدمن والمدرسين في إدارة المحاضرات، متابعة حضور الطلاب، ومعرفة حالة كل طالب بسهولة من خلال واجهة بسيطة وسريعة ومتجاوبة على كل الأجهزة.
النظام بيدعم حالات حضور مختلفة زي حاضر، غائب، مشكوك في حضوره لو نفس الجهاز سجل مرتين، أو خارج القاعة، عشان يعطي صورة دقيقة عن كل محاضرة.
الإدمن يقدر يفتح ويقفل جلسات الحضور، ويضيف أو يعدل أو يحذف المحاضرات، وكمان يطبع تقارير الحضور لكل فصل أو محاضرة.
كمان فيه إمكانية البحث والتصفية حسب الفصل أو حالة الحضور لتسهيل إدارة البيانات بسرعة.
المميزات
تسجيل دخول وآمن للإدمن باستخدام JWT وCookies
إضافة، تعديل، وحذف المحاضرات
فتح وإغلاق جلسات الحضور
طباعة Qr code المحاضرة
متابعة حالة حضور كل طالب
البحث والتصفية حسب الفصل أو الحالة
طباعة تقارير الحضور
واجهة مستخدم متجاوبة بالكامل باستخدام React وTailwindCSS
RESTful API مبني بـ Express.js وMongoDB